What is the name of Prophet Muhammad donkey?

Yaʽfūr (also variously rendered as Yaʽfoor, Yaʽfour, ʽUfayr, ʽOfayr and so on, meaning "Deer" in Arabic) was a donkey used as a mount by the Islamic prophet Muhammad, who was said to have often ridden it without harness.

How many camels does his father left to Prophet Muhammad?

Estate. 'Abdullāh left five camels, a herd of sheep and goats, and an Abyssinian slave nurse, called Umm Ayman, who was to take care of his son Muhammad. This patrimony does not prove that 'Abdullāh was wealthy, but at the same time it does not prove that he was poor.

Where was Buraq tied?

This mosque is called al-Buraq Mosque because of a ring that is nailed to its wall where Muslims believe Muhammad tied the Buraq that carried him from the al-Haram Mosque to the al-Aqsa Mosque during the Night Journey.

What is the name of Imam Ali's horse?

Zuljanah (Arabic: ذو الجناح‎) was the horse of Husayn ibn Ali. Zuljanah was a very important character in the Battle of Karbala.

What is a female camel called?

Female camels are called cows. Just like some other animals, male camels are also called bulls and their young are known as calves.

What is a camel with two humps called?

Bactrian camels have two humps rather than the single hump of their Arabian relatives. ... These humps give camels their legendary ability to endure long periods of travel without water, even in harsh desert conditions. As their fat is depleted, the humps become floppy and flabby.

What is the name of Muhammad's uncle?

Upon his grandfather's death in 578, Muhammad, aged about eight, passed into the care of a paternal uncle, Abu Talib. Muhammad grew up in the older man's home and remained under Abu Talib's protection for many years.
